Biography of Godzilla

Godzilla, originally known as “Gojira” in Japan, is a fictional monster originating from a series of films produced by Toho Company. The character first appeared in the 1954 film "Godzilla," directed by Ishirō Honda. Godzilla is depicted as a gigantic, prehistoric sea monster awakened and empowered by nuclear radiation, serving as a symbol of the destructive potential of nuclear weapons.

Original Cast of Godzilla (1954)

The original 1954 Godzilla film featured a talented cast that significantly contributed to its impact. Notable actors include:

  • Akira Takarada: Portrayed the character of Hideto Ogata, a key protagonist.
  • Momoko Kōchi: Played the role of Emiko Yamane, a pivotal character in the story.
  • Takashi Shimura: Featured as Dr. Yamane, a paleontologist who studies Godzilla.
  • Akihiko Hirata: Portrayed Dr. Serizawa, a scientist with a moral dilemma regarding Godzilla.

Modern Hollywood Cast

In recent years, Godzilla has made a significant impact on Hollywood, with several adaptations featuring an impressive cast.

  • Aaron Taylor-Johnson: Starred as Ford Brody in "Godzilla" (2014).
  • Elizabeth Olsen: Played Elle Brody, Ford's wife.
  • Ken Watanabe: Portrayed Dr. Ishiro Serizawa, linking the original character to the new adaptations.
  • Millie Bobby Brown: Starred as Madison Russell in "Godzilla: King of the Monsters" (2019).

Notable Actors in the Godzilla Franchise

Several actors have become synonymous with the Godzilla franchise, often portraying characters across multiple films:

Ken Watanabe

Ken Watanabe is a celebrated actor known for his roles in both Japanese and American cinema. He has portrayed Dr. Ishiro Serizawa in multiple Godzilla films, providing a bridge between the original and modern interpretations of the character.

Bryan Cranston

Famous for his role in "Breaking Bad," Bryan Cranston played Joe Brody in the 2014 film, adding depth to the story with his powerful performance.
